Roasted Pumpkin Seed Oil, 6.3 oz.
The homegrown American version of Austrian pumpkin seed oil, our roasted Pumpkin Seed Oil (RPSO) is 100% varietal oil made from oilseed pumpkins grown in New York. The oil has a deep emerald green color and flavors of toasted sesame and umami (a smoky, savory flavor like roasted mushrooms). It has a more complex profile than its Austrian cousin, Styrian pumpkin seed oil.
 
The oil makes a wonderful complement to grilled vegetables, roasted fish, or sautéed leafy greens. Try on fresh pasta or squash soup for a rich, distinctive alternative to olive oil.
 
RPSO is all-natural, expeller-pressed unrefined oil for finishing and flavoring your favorite dishes. It is 100% pure varietal oil made with non-GMO pumpkin seeds grown on a family farm in central New York.
 
Pumpkin seeds are roasted, pressed and bottled at our production kitchen in Geneva, New York.
 
Ingredient: 100% pure pumpkin seed oil.
 
Flavor profile: savory, sesame, roasted mushrooms, pistachio 
 
Uses: drizzling over vegetables, salads, soups. Smoke point is only 250 degree F, so avoid high heat.
 
Shelf life: one year
 
Nutrition: oil is high in mono- and polyunsaturated fats, low in saturated fat. No trans fat or cholesterol.
                                                      
 
Butternut Squash Seed Oil, 6.3 oz.
A flavorful, healthy and local alternative to European olive oil. Our company's first bottled oil, butternut squash seed oil (BSSO) debuted in the fall of 2008. With the help of food scientists at Cornell University, we discovered a delicious, all-natural oil locked up in squash seed that would otherwise be destined for compost. This oil is released by precise roasting and expeller pressing without the use of chemicals, excessive heat or harsh filtration. This gently processed oil contains no hydrogenated fats, chemical additives, or preservatives.
 
The oil contains only one ingredient: oil from roasted pressed varietal squash seeds. We produce the oil in small batches, ensuring a level of quality from seed to bottle to shelf.
 
The oil's nutty taste makes a great replacement for nuts in baked goods or stuffings for those with nut allergies.
 
Ingredient: 100% pure butternut squash seed oil, not a blend.
 
Flavor profile: warm, buttery, nutty taste reminiscent of cashew or peanut
 
Uses: sautéing, grilling,or roasting vegetables and meats, or as a flavoring oil on prepared dishes. Smoke point of 425 F.
 
Shelf life: one year. Store in refrigerator to extend shelf life.
 
Nutrition: Oil is high in polyunsaturated fat, and less than a third of the saturated fat in butter. Rich in Vitamin E. No trans fat or cholesterol.
                                                      
 
Silver Edge Squash Seed Oil, 6.3 oz.
For a limited time, we are offering oil pressed from silver edge squash seeds. Silver edge is a Native American heirloom that is grown for its large and tasty silver-edged seeds which are typically roasted for pepitas or used in pipian sauce--but we took it one step further and pressed the seeds to extract its delicious oil. This oil has a delicate flavor that complements soft cheeses, roasted vegetables, fish, and salads.
 
Silver Edge Squash Seed Oil is 100% non-GMO varietal oil made from the seeds of silver edge squash. Seeds are roasted and expeller pressed.
 
This oil is produced in very small quantities and has limited availability.
 
Ingredient: 100% pure silver edge squash seed oil.
 
Flavor profile: reminiscent of shiitake mushroom, coffee and toasted grain
 
Uses: drizzle over pasta, hummus, vegetables like green beans, salad greens, avocado, tomatoes. Smoke point is approximately 250 degrees F; avoid high heat.
 
Shelf life: one year
 
Nutrition: Oil is high in mono- and polyunsaturated fats, low in saturated fat. Free from trans fat and cholesterol.

Stony Brook WholeHeartedFoods is one of America's only artisan makers of culinary oil--or to borrow the French term for oil-maker, a huilerie. We craft flavorful culinary seed oils by using locally grown squash seeds, roasting them in small batches, and pressing them into oil using a gentle expeller-press and filtration method that maintains freshness, subtle flavor and depth of color.
 
Stony Brook was founded in Geneva NY in 2008 by Greg Woodworth and Kelly Coughlin. In 2005, Woodworth and Coughlin decided to relocate their gourmet mail-order bakery business to the Finger Lakes region of New York, inspired by the rich agricultural resources and quality of life. In 2007, Woodworth was approached by a local farmer to incorporate squash oil into his baked goods. Tasting one spoonful, he recognized that with a few refinements, the oil had potential not as a hidden cookie ingredient but as an intriguing new culinary oil that would stand on its own.
 
Over the next several years, the team at Stony Brook honed its oil-making process. Stony Brook's farmer-partner, Martin Farms, provides seeds of several squash varieties from each year's harvest--like Butternut, Delicata and Kabocha squash--that are roasted in small batches and gently processed to maintain balance and complexity of flavor. The result is a selection of 100% unrefined varietal oils--subtle, distinctive and flavorful, not unlike those found in the fine Finger Lakes wines made nearby.
 
Today Stony Brook's squash seed oils sell at dozens of specialty food stores from Boston to Seattle, including Dean & Deluca, Union Market, Zingerman's Deli, and select Whole Foods stores. It has received favorable reviews by food editors of the New York Times, Boston Globe, and Wall Street Journal (see our reviews). Award-winning restaurants feature the oil on the menu—like those of chefs Ming Tsai, Jodi Adams and Sam Hayward. In 2011, Edible Finger Lakes magazine named Stony Brook "Local Hero Food Artisan."
